PSA discs (aka Pressure Sensitive Adhesive Discs) are adhesive-backed sanding discs that are easy to apply and remove to sander backing pads, making them an ideal choice for sanding applications on various surfaces. The pressure-sensitive adhesive backing ensures a secure attachment to sanding machines, eliminating the need for additional adhesives or tools during the sanding process.
